- Kryptonite's MODULUS is an innovative, patent pending, modular locking system that adapts to your situation, with the best security available in an integrated cable lock - One lock head fits various cable styles and lengths providing you the ability to customize your lock to fit various lock-up needs - Kryptonite's MODULUS single cable pack is the lightning-quick security system based on a standard continuous 180 cm x 10 mm braided cable - Braided steel cable is flexible, easy to use and provides greater cut resistance than twisted cable against attacks - Advanced wafer style cylinder with double cut keys no fiddling with which way the key inserts into the lock - Leave the lock head attached to bracket for faster lock-ups or detach it for more versatility - Multi-location bracket allows mounting almost anywhere on the bike - Use the strap mount for no tools installation or remove the strap and mount to the frame braze-ons - Fits virtually all tube shapes and sizes up to 80mm diameter - Integrated stainless steel cylinder weather guard closes automatically - Hook-n-Loop strap supports cable during travel or when not in use
About Kryptonite
In the early 1970s, Michael Zane was a free-spirited, bearded kid with a VW van and a big idea for a new kind of lock. He traveled thousands of miles showing the unique U-shaped locking device and spreading his passion for bicycle security to bike dealers all around the country and forged lifetime relationships. The company soon expanded its product line to include powersports, hardware and snowsports security.
Through innovative product designs, incredible marketing savvy, legendary customer service and pure fanaticism for security, Kryptonite grew with a cult-like following. That following only grew after hearing Kryptonite's legendary stories of leaving bicycles locked in New York City for days with the Kryptonite lock and bike still being there.
In 2001, the company that was started in a VW van was purchased by industry giant Ingersoll Rand (NYSE: IR) and became a flagship brand in its Security Technologies sector. Publications such as Bicycling, Fortune, The Wall Street Journal, US News & World Report and a host of others continued to tout Kryptonite products as the best on the market. The company continued showing thieves and competitors alike that it was more focused and better than ever.
During the fall of 2004, it was discovered that the industry-standard tubular cylinder, used in most brands of portable security products, could be compromised, at times, with a household item. Kryptonite flew into action, created a voluntary lock exchange program and replaced over 400,000 locks in 21 countries for free. To do this, the company redesigned the equivalent of 9 years worth of new products in just 10 short months. Kryptonite is the only company in the world that offered such a comprehensive plan to customers, taking its 'legendary customer service' pledge to new heights.
